Transaction 8bedc877495b2bea436447151fb3a2527f996f0287fe9852ebcd5a707b7d1716

2 Input
1 Outputs
  • 8bedc877495b2bea436447151fb3a2527f996f0287fe9852ebcd5a707b7d1716:0
  • value  2398899
    address  3KCdngZPkSQetoq1GwgMTz9m25mbdcd8ZN